Age invariant face recognition using convolutional neural networks and set distances
US-2018293429-A1 · Oct 11, 2018 · US
US11429703B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-11429703-B2 |
| Application number | US-202016747251-A |
| Country | US |
| Kind code | B2 |
| Filing date | Jan 20, 2020 |
| Priority date | Sep 28, 2017 |
| Publication date | Aug 30, 2022 |
| Grant date | Aug 30, 2022 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
An authentication device includes an acquisition unit that acquires first image data generated at a first timing and indicating a first face of a living creature to be authenticated, age information indicating an age of the living creature at the first timing, second image data generated at a second timing later than the first timing and indicating a second face of the living creature, and aging information indicating a time period from the first timing to the second timing, and a controller that compares the first image data with the second image data. The controller calculates a similarity between the first face and the second face based on the first image data and the second image data, corrects the similarity based on the age information and the aging information, and determines, based on the corrected similarity, whether the living creature in the first image data is identical to the living creature in the second image data.
Opening claim text (preview).
The invention claimed is: 1. An authentication device comprising: an acquisition unit configured to: acquire, from an integrated circuit card, first image data generated at a first timing and indicating a first face of a living creature to be authenticated and age information indicating an age of the living creature at the first timing, and acquires second image data generated at a second timing later than the first timing and indicating a second face of the living creature, and aging information indicating a time period from the first timing to the second timing; and a controller configured to compare the first image data with the second image data, wherein: the age information includes: first information that indicates when the living creature has been born, and second information that indicates when the integrated circuit card has been issued, the controller is configured to: calculate a similarity between the first face and the second face based on the first image data and the second image data, correct the similarity based on the first information, the second information and the aging information, and determine, based on the corrected similarity, whether the living creature in the first image data is identical to the living creature in the second image data, and the controller is configured to correct the similarity by using a correction table which comprises correlation amounts for different age groups and different aging time periods. 2. The authentication device according to claim 1 , wherein the controller is configured to determine a correction amount that is used when correcting the similarity, based on the age information and the aging information. 3. The authentication device according to claim 2 , wherein the correction amount is selected from correction information including a plurality of correction amounts, based on the age information and the aging information. 4. The authentication device according to claim 3 , wherein the controller is further configured to: calculate, for each of a plurality of living creatures not to be authenticated, a similarity between a third face and a fourth face of each of the living creatures not to be authenticated, based on third image data generated at a third timing and indicating the third face of each of the living creatures not to be authenticated and fourth image data generated at a fourth timing later than the third timing and indicating the fourth face of each of the living creatures not to be authenticated, classify the calculated similarities between the third face and the fourth face into a plurality of groups based on an age of each of the living creatures not to be authenticated in the third image data and a time period from the third timing to the fourth timing, and calculate, for each of the groups, a correction amount based on the similarities classified into a respective one of groups to generate the correction information. 5. The authentication device according to claim 1 , wherein the acquisition unit is a communication unit that receives the first image data and the age information, and the second image data and the aging information, from an external device through communication. 6. The authentication device according to claim 1 , wherein the acquisition unit includes: a reader configured to read, from the integrated circuit card, the first image data and the age information, and an image capturer configured to generate the second image data and the aging information. 7. The authentication device according to claim 1 , wherein the living creature is a human being. 8. The authentication device according to claim 1 , wherein the aging information includes information that indicates when the second image data has been captured. 9. The authentication device according to claim 2 , wherein as the time period increases, the correction amount increases. 10. The authentication device according to claim 2 , wherein as an age of the living creature in the first image data decreases, the correction amount increases. 11. An authentication system comprising: a collation terminal; and a server, wherein: the collation terminal includes: an acquisition unit configured to acquire, from an integrated circuit card, first image data generated at a first timing and indicating a first face of a living creature and age information indicating an age of the living creature at the first timing, an image capturer that generates, at a second timing later than the first timing, second image data indicating a second face of the living creature and aging information indicating a time period from the first timing to the second timing, and a communication unit that sends the first image data and the age information, and the second image data and the aging information, and the server includes: a communication unit that receives the first image data and the age information, and the second image data and the aging information, and a controller that calculates a similarity between the first face and the second face based on the first image data and the second image data, corrects the similarity, and determines, based on the corrected similarity, whether the living creature in the first image data is identical to the living creature in the second image data, the age information includes: first information that indicates when the living creature has been born, and second information that indicates when the integrated circuit card has been issued, and the controller corrects the similarity based on the first information, the second information and the aging information, and the controller is configured to correct the similarity by using a correction table which comprises correlation amounts for different age groups and different aging time periods. 12. An authentication method comprising: acquiring, from an integrated circuit card, first image data generated at a first timing and indicating a first face of a living creature, and age information indicating an age of the living creature at the first timing; acquiring second image data generated at a second timing later than the first timing and indicating a second face of the living creature, and aging information indicating a time period from the first timing to the second timing; calculating a similarity between the first face and the second face based on the first image data and the second image data; correcting the similarity; and determining, based on the corrected similarity, whether the living creature in the first image data is identical to the living creature in the second image data, wherein: the age information includes: first information that indicates when the living creature has been born, and second information that indicates when the integrated circuit card has been issued, and the similarity is corrected based on the first information, the second information and the aging information, and the similarity is corrected by using a correction table which comprises correlation amounts for different age groups and different aging time periods. 13. A non-transitory recording medium storing a program that causes a computer to execute: acquiring, from an integrated circuit card, first image data generated at a first timing and indicating a first face of a living creature, and age information indicating an age of the living creature at the first timing; acquiring second image data generated at a second timing later than the first timing and indicating a second face of the living creature, and aging information indicating a time period from the first timing to the second timing; calculating a si
Biological data, e.g. fingerprint, voice or retina (network architectures or network communication protocols for supporting authentication of entities using biometrical features in a packet data network H04L63/0861) · CPC title
using biometric data, e.g. fingerprints, iris scans or voiceprints · CPC title
Classification, e.g. identification · CPC title
estimating age from face image; using age information for improving recognition ·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.